Oct 09 2014 In addition many pollution abatement devices use water to control dust emissions. At a given facility these techniques may require between 600 and 7 000 gallons of water per ton of iron concentrate produced depending on the specific beneficiation methods used. Table 1 5 presents a summary of the average water usage at four iron ore operations.

Jan 08 2016 An alternative technique for the beneficiation of these ores is the calcination. Calcination is the process of heating the ore to a high temperature ranging from 800 to 1000 C to decompose CaCO 3 and MgCO 3 to CaO MgO and gaseous CO 2. The CaO and MgO formed are then removed as hydroxides by quenching the calcined product in water and washing.

Other environmental problems may be associated with mental mining and beneficiation. Another type of water contamination is waste water from beneficiation plants which may contain ore material. heavy metals thiosalts and chemical reagents used in beneficiation. Air pollution is limited largely to airborne dust.

Dry beneficiation has two important advantages saving water a valuable resource and no tailings pond and subsequently no leaching of the trace/toxic elements into ground water. In dry beneficiation of coal coal and mineral matter are separated based on differences in their physical properties such as density shape size luster magnetic susceptibilities frictional
